Why After Hours Coverage Matters More Than Most Owners Realise

Most service businesses assume their customers will call back during business hours. In reality, a large share of inbound calls come outside the 9 to 5 window. Think about when people actually have time to book an appointment or request a quote: evenings, lunch breaks, weekends. Industry research suggests the majority of callers who reach voicemail do not call back at all.

For a plumbing business, that missed call could be someone with a burst pipe who needed help immediately and booked the first competitor who answered. For a physio clinic, it might be a new patient who would have booked a recurring appointment. The compounding effect of missed after hours calls adds up quickly.

What After Hours Answering Services Cost in Australia

Pricing varies considerably depending on the type of service and how many calls you receive. Human answering services often charge per minute or per call, which can make costs unpredictable. A busy month with lots of after hours calls can produce a surprisingly large invoice.

AI-based services tend to offer flat monthly pricing, which is easier to budget for. Entry-level plans typically start around $150 to $250 AUD per month for a small business. AI Receptionists vs Human Answering Services: A Practical Comparison

Human answering services have one genuine advantage: they can handle genuinely complex or emotionally sensitive conversations with more nuance than most AI systems today. If your after hours calls frequently involve distressed patients or highly specific technical questions, a human operator may be worth the higher cost.

For the majority of after hours calls, though, the task is straightforward: confirm the business can help, collect the caller's details, and book a time. AI receptionists handle this reliably and consistently, without the variation in quality you can get from a call centre agent who has never heard of your business before. They also do not have bad days, go on leave, or leave callers on hold.
